OKU Andalusia

Sotogrande, Spain

Verified by our editors · June 2026

The verdict

OKU's relaxed, design-led beach-luxe formula — first proven in Ibiza — brought to the southern tip of Spain near Sotogrande. A big, low-slung resort of terraced infinity pools, swim-up suites and a buzzy beach club, with views across to Gibraltar and the African coast. Cool and contemporary rather than classic; built for sun, pool days and a social scene.

Best for

Design-minded travellers who want a stylish, social beach-and-pool resort with a boho-luxe mood.

Skip if

You want intimate, quiet or heritage character — this is a large, contemporary resort built around the scene.

Insider tip

Book a swim-up suite, and time sunset at the beach club looking towards Gibraltar.

The rooms

Around 250 rooms and suites in OKU's signature beachside-bohemian style — natural materials, soft neutral tones, generous terraces; the swim-up suites with direct pool access and the penthouses with big terraces are the ones to book, plus a private four-bedroom villa with its own infinity pool.

The setting

On a quiet stretch of coast near Sotogrande and La Alcaidesa at Spain's southern tip, where the Andalusian hills meet the sea, with views across to Gibraltar and North Africa. Three terraced infinity pools step down the hillside towards a beach club; the mood is relaxed, social and design-led.

The food

Four venues — the flagship OKU Restaurant (inventive Japanese, Asian and South American), the Mediterranean-with-an-Asian-twist To Kima, an all-day terrace, and an adults-only beach club — with a strong bar and DJ programme.

Getting there

About 20 minutes from Gibraltar airport and roughly 1h10 from Málaga airport; Sotogrande and its marina are close. A car is useful; parking on site.

Good to know

A large, recently opened resort (part of OKU Hotels) rather than a boutique — the draw is the pools, the beach club and the design. Liveliest in high summer; parts of the resort are adults-only while it welcomes families overall.
